it架构规划中常见的问题有哪些? | i人事-智能一体化HR系统

it架构规划中常见的问题有哪些?

it架构规划

在企业IT架构规划中,常见问题包括需求定义不清晰、技术选型不当、系统性能不足、数据管理混乱、成本超支以及运维与灾难恢复能力薄弱。本文将从需求分析、技术选型、性能扩展、数据安全、成本控制和运维恢复六个方面,结合实际案例,深入探讨这些问题及其解决方案,帮助企业构建高效、稳定且可持续的IT架构。

一、需求分析与定义

1.1 需求不明确

在IT架构规划初期,需求分析是至关重要的第一步。然而,许多企业在这一阶段往往面临需求不明确的问题。例如,业务部门可能无法清晰表达其需求,或者IT团队未能充分理解业务目标。这会导致后续架构设计与实际需求脱节。

解决方案
– 采用敏捷需求管理方法,通过迭代式沟通和原型设计,逐步明确需求。
– 引入业务分析师,作为业务与IT之间的桥梁,确保需求传递的准确性。
– 使用需求管理工具(如JIRA、Confluence)记录和跟踪需求变更。

1.2 需求变更频繁

业务环境变化快,需求变更不可避免。但如果变更管理不当,会导致项目延期、成本增加甚至架构混乱。

解决方案
– 建立变更控制委员会,评估变更的影响并制定应对策略。
– 采用模块化设计,使系统能够快速适应需求变化。
– 定期与业务部门沟通,提前预判可能的变更。

二、技术选型与兼容性

2.1 技术选型不当

技术选型是IT架构规划的核心环节。选择不合适的技术栈可能导致系统性能低下、开发效率低或未来扩展困难。

解决方案
– 根据业务需求和技术趋势,选择成熟且可扩展的技术。
– 评估技术的社区支持生态成熟度,避免选择过于小众的技术。
– 进行技术验证(PoC),确保技术能够满足实际需求。

2.2 系统兼容性问题

在企业IT环境中,新旧系统并存是常态。如果新系统与现有系统不兼容,可能导致数据孤岛或业务流程中断。

解决方案
– 采用标准化接口(如RESTful API、GraphQL)实现系统间通信。
– 使用中间件集成平台(如MuleSoft、Dell Boomi)解决兼容性问题。
– 在规划阶段,充分考虑现有系统的技术栈和数据结构。

三、系统性能与扩展性

3.1 性能瓶颈

随着业务规模的增长,系统性能可能成为瓶颈。例如,数据库查询速度慢、网络延迟高或服务器负载过大。

解决方案
– 采用分布式架构,将负载分散到多个节点。
– 使用缓存技术(如Redis、Memcached)提升数据访问速度。
– 定期进行性能测试,识别并优化瓶颈。

3.2 扩展性不足

企业在发展过程中,业务需求和技术环境会不断变化。如果系统扩展性不足,可能导致重构成本高或无法满足新需求。

解决方案
– 采用微服务架构,将系统拆分为独立模块,便于扩展和维护。
– 使用容器化技术(如Docker、Kubernetes)实现资源的弹性扩展。
– 在设计中预留扩展接口,为未来需求变化做好准备。

四、数据管理与安全

4.1 数据管理混乱

数据是企业的重要资产,但如果管理不当,可能导致数据冗余、不一致或丢失。

解决方案
– 建立数据治理框架,明确数据所有权和使用规范。
– 使用数据仓库数据湖集中管理数据,确保一致性和可追溯性。
– 定期进行数据清理,删除冗余和无效数据。

4.2 数据安全问题

数据泄露或丢失可能对企业造成巨大损失。因此,数据安全是IT架构规划中不可忽视的一环。

解决方案
– 实施多层次安全防护,包括网络防火墙、数据加密和访问控制。
– 定期进行安全审计,识别潜在风险并采取补救措施。
– 制定灾难恢复计划,确保在数据丢失或损坏时能够快速恢复。

五、成本控制与预算规划

5.1 成本超支

IT架构规划往往涉及大量资金投入,如果成本控制不当,可能导致预算超支。

解决方案
– 在规划阶段,制定详细的预算计划,涵盖硬件、软件、人力和运维成本。
– 采用云服务(如AWS、Azure)替代部分自建基础设施,降低初始投入。
– 定期进行成本审计,识别并优化不必要的支出。

5.2 预算规划不合理

预算规划不合理可能导致资源分配不均或关键项目资金不足。

解决方案
– 根据业务优先级,合理分配预算,确保关键项目获得足够支持。
– 采用滚动预算,根据实际情况动态调整预算分配。
– 与财务部门紧密合作,确保预算规划的可行性和灵活性。

六、运维与灾难恢复

6.1 运维效率低下

IT架构的复杂性可能导致运维效率低下,例如故障排查时间长或系统更新困难。

解决方案
– 采用自动化运维工具(如Ansible、Puppet)提升运维效率。
– 建立监控系统(如Prometheus、Grafana),实时跟踪系统状态。
– 定期进行运维培训,提升团队技能水平。

6.2 灾难恢复能力不足

自然灾害、硬件故障或网络攻击可能导致系统瘫痪。如果灾难恢复能力不足,企业可能面临长时间的业务中断。

解决方案
– 制定灾难恢复计划,明确恢复步骤和责任分工。
– 采用多地备份策略,确保数据在灾难发生时能够快速恢复。
– 定期进行灾难恢复演练,验证计划的有效性。

在企业IT架构规划中,需求分析、技术选型、性能扩展、数据安全、成本控制和运维恢复是六大核心问题。通过明确需求、选择合适技术、优化性能、加强数据管理、控制成本以及提升运维能力,企业可以构建高效、稳定且可持续的IT架构。从实践来看,成功的IT架构规划不仅需要技术能力,还需要与业务目标紧密结合,并具备灵活应对变化的能力。

原创文章,作者:hiIT,如若转载,请注明出处:https://docs.ihr360.com/strategy/it_strategy/267785

(0)